JEFFERSON CITY—Messengers attending the 173rd annual meeting of the Missouri Baptist Convention Oct. 29-31 at Tan-Tar-A in Osage Beach, are being asked to stop by two exhibits to learn about the launch of a petition drive effort aimed at prohibiting human cloning in Missouri.
Enter the main entrance to Windgate Hall and turn right to head toward the booths of both the Christian Life Commission and Missourians Against Human Cloning. Information on an Oct. 19 legal challenge to language in the ballot summary will be available. The importance of people signing up to be a petition circulators will be emphasized, with leaders in the pro-life coalition effort focusing on training for the petition drive to come.
